Transaction 43a4e76195a88cb5f23b7e944b3bf121b22ca535da17b8fba22533e9fe55d679

7 Input
2 Outputs
  • 43a4e76195a88cb5f23b7e944b3bf121b22ca535da17b8fba22533e9fe55d679:0
  • value  45054170
    address  3M1HW2JJXLQrkiTFtAAdJPS3e6SNHsid1K
  • 43a4e76195a88cb5f23b7e944b3bf121b22ca535da17b8fba22533e9fe55d679:1
  • value  91752
    address  1BkVHTx2rJt15Fz4Pe21aLoqwjJ9Bmcpmf